- Responsible for issuance and/or tracking of all building permits through the permitting process, beginning with the application acceptance, plan review, inspections and permit closure
- Establishes and maintains systems to ensure that all files, letters, reference manuals, field inspection reports, permit files, blueprints, drawings and other date or material is maintained in an organized fashion
- Processes permits for approved building, mechanical, plumbing, electrical, and grading permit applications
- Assures that the application forms are fully completed by the applicant
- Completes the necessary portions of the application forms
- Verifies that applicants are properly licensed.
- Records permit application information in a computerized database
- Verifies that necessary departmental approvals are obtained before issuing permits
- Records permit information, and sends appropriate copies
- Calculates permit fees and submits all calculated fees to the appropriate personnel
- Logs, maintains, and updates permit records on the computerized database
- Prepares monthly, quarterly, and annual permit activity reports for the division
- Communicates with engineers, architects, developers, builders, and citizens over the telephone and in person and directs them to the appropriate personnel

Job DescriptionJOB SUMMARY
The person in this position is responsible for issuing permits for approved construction permit applications and providing general clerical support for both the division and the department. Responsible for collecting, maintaining and assisting the public with all related documentation necessary for building, mechanical, plumbing, electrical, and grading permit applications in the Building Inspections Division of the Community Development Department.
